What companies run services between Toronto, ON, Canada and Bathurst Manor, ON, Canada?

Toronto Transit operates a subway from St Patrick Station - Northbound Platform to Sheppard West Station - Northbound Platform every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$4 and the journey takes 26 min. Alternatively, Toronto Transit operates a bus from Bathurst Station to Bathurst St at Ellerslie Ave North Side every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$4 and the journey takes 41 min.
